Title:
NUMERICAL CONTROL DEVICE FOR MACHINE TOOL
Document Type and Number:
Japanese Patent JP2018069392
Kind Code:
A
Abstract:
PROBLEM TO BE SOLVED: To provide a numerical control device for a machine tool that provides reduction in heat generation and stable cutting at the time of deeper cutting.SOLUTION: A numerical control device 100 controls a machine tool 150 including a spindle motor 125 constituted of an induction motor and a feed-shaft driving motor 145. The numerical control device 100 further includes: magnetic flux acquisition means 102 for acquiring the present magnetic flux of the spindle motor 125; and speed change means 103 for changing speed of the feed-shaft driving motor 145 based on the magnetic flux.SELECTED DRAWING: Figure 1
